§ 38.2-3344. Policy and application to constitute entire contract; statementsdeemed representations.

A. Each industrial life insurance policy shall contain a provision that thepolicy, or the policy and the application for the policy, if a copy of theapplication is endorsed upon or attached to the policy when issued, shallconstitute the entire contract between the parties.

B. The provision shall also state that:

1. All statements made by the insured shall, in the absence of fraud, bedeemed representations and not warranties; and

2. No such statement shall be used in defense of a claim under the policyunless it is contained in a written application that is endorsed upon orattached to the policy when issued.

(Code 1950, § 38-434(2); 1952, c. 317, § 38.1-412; 1986, c. 562.)
